Transaction 1002162c76267f662cb06e03673f65e8ac1039a1a20c4e75e2177be1ded17610
1 Input
2 Outputs
- 1002162c76267f662cb06e03673f65e8ac1039a1a20c4e75e2177be1ded17610:0
- 1002162c76267f662cb06e03673f65e8ac1039a1a20c4e75e2177be1ded17610:1
value 351420
address 3CyNwfbrarDDfmWGp6Hphw33GNNNJVv5rx
value 3935979
address 1159DUvgJWdZS5w9KYFoj39xw3NGbVwgH2